[[query-dsl-geo-distance-query]]
|
|
=== Geo-distance query
|
|
++++
|
|
<titleabbrev>Geo-distance</titleabbrev>
|
|
++++
|
|
|
|
Matches <<geo-point,`geo_point`>> and <<geo-shape,`geo_shape`>> values within
|
|
a given distance of a geopoint.

[discrete]
|
|
==== Accepted formats
|
|
|
|
In much the same way the `geo_point` type can accept different
|
|
representations of the geo point, the filter can accept it as well:

[discrete]
|
|
===== Lat lon as array
|
|
|
|
Format in `[lon, lat]`, note, the order of lon/lat here in order to
|
|
conform with http://geojson.org/[GeoJSON].

[discrete]
|
|
==== Options
|
|
|
|
The following are options allowed on the filter:
|
|
|
|
[horizontal]
|
|
|
|
`distance`::
|
|
|
|
The radius of the circle centred on the specified location. Points which
|
|
fall into this circle are considered to be matches. The `distance` can be
|
|
specified in various units. See <<distance-units>>.
|
|
|
|
`distance_type`::
|
|
|
|
How to compute the distance. Can either be `arc` (default), or `plane` (faster, but inaccurate on long distances and close to the poles).
|
|
|
|
`_name`::
|
|
|
|
Optional name field to identify the query
|
|
|
|
`validation_method`::
|
|
|
|
Set to `IGNORE_MALFORMED` to accept geo points with invalid latitude or
|
|
longitude, set to `COERCE` to additionally try and infer correct
|
|
coordinates (default is `STRICT`).
|
|
|
|
[discrete]
|
|
==== Multi location per document
|
|
|
|
The `geo_distance` filter can work with multiple locations / points per
|
|
document. Once a single location / point matches the filter, the
|
|
document will be included in the filter.
|
|
|
|
[discrete]
|
|
==== Ignore unmapped
|
|
|
|
When set to `true` the `ignore_unmapped` option will ignore an unmapped field
|
|
and will not match any documents for this query. This can be useful when
|
|
querying multiple indexes which might have different mappings. When set to
|
|
`false` (the default value) the query will throw an exception if the field
|
|
is not mapped.
